Summary: Support Multi-Statement Scripts in the PutHiveQL Processor

Trying to use the PutHiveQL processor to execute a HiveQL script that contains
multiple statements.
IE:
USE my_database;
FROM my_database_src.base_table
INSERT OVERWRITE refined_table
SELECT *;
-- or --
use my_database;
create temporary table WORKING as
select a,b,c from RAW;
FROM RAW
INSERT OVERWRITE refined_table
SELECT *;
The current implementation doesn't even like it when you have a semicolon at
the end of the single statement.
Either use a default delimiter like a semi-colon to mark the boundaries of a
statement within the file or allow them to define there own.
This enables the building of pipelines that are testable by not embedding
HiveQL into a product; rather sourcing them from files. And the scripts can be
complex. Each statement should run in a linear manner and be part of the same
JDBC session to ensure things like "temporary" tables will work.
